The Johannesburg flights will be operated with a recently acquired modern Airbus A330-200
aircraft in two class configurations of 24 Business seats and 244 Economy class seats. The
aircraft is equipped with iPADs for entertainment in the business class cabin, making Air
Nigeria one of the first African airlines to introduce this high-end in-flight service.
Air Nigeria currently operates domestic and regional services to more than 15 destinations in
Nigeria and the West and Central African region.
